Vice President Sara Duterte's legal team has not yet decided whether to call NBI Director Melvin Matibag as a witness in her ongoing impeachment trial. The defense team is currently evaluating their strategy and clarified that their previous questioning of Matibag was intended to test the credibility of his testimony rather than signal an intent to call him.

National Bureau of Investigation (NBI) Director Melvin Matibag testifies before the Senate impeachment court on Tuesday, July 21, 2026. (INQUIRER / NI O JESUS ORBETA) MANILA, Philippines - Vice President Sara Duterte's legal team on Tuesday said it has yet to consider inviting National Bureau of Investigation (NBI) Director Melvin Matibag as one of its own witnesses in their client's impeachment trial.
